Ginkgo biloba is a supplement derived from the ancient ginkgo tree of china that has long been proposed to increase memory, energy and concentration. Studies of patients with alzheimer's disease have shown mixed results for its effects on memory, and overall quality of life was not impacted by taking ginkgo.

For vertigo: 160 mg of a ginkgo leaf extract called egb 761 has been taken once daily or in two divided doses daily for 3 months. For premenstrual syndrome (pms): 80 mg of a ginkgo leaf extract called egb 761 has been taken twice daily, starting on the sixteenth day of the menstrual cycle until the fifth day of the next cycle.

Ginkgo is a large slow-growing, deciduous tree that can reach approximately 98 feet (30 meters) tall by 29 feet (9 meters) wide. 5 bark is gray to gray-brown with grooves that become deeper as the tree ages and elliptic leaf scars. 5 leaves turn yellow in fall and are alternately placed or in clusters of three to five.

Prehistoric gingko trees gingko leaves have a very distinctive fan shape. Only one species survives: ginkgo biloba, also called the maidenhair tree. While its leaves are unlike those of any other trees around today, they are very similar to fossilised gingko leaves from the time of the dinosaurs.

Memory problems and alzheimer disease: many studies have used 120 to 240 mg daily in divided doses, standardized to contain 24 to 32% flavone glycosides (flavonoids or heterosides) and 6 to 12% triterpene lactones (terpenoids).

Ginkgo (ginkgo biloba ) is the only remaining member of a family of trees that flourished centuries ago in ancient china. Dubbed a living fossil, ginkgo today thrives worldwide in parks and gardens, and in plantations where leaves of carefully pruned ginkgo shrubs are harvested and processed into supplements.
Ginkgo tolerates most soil, including compacted, and alkaline, and grows slowly 75 feet or more tall. The tree is easily transplanted and has a vivid yellow fall color which is second to none in brilliance, even in the south. However, leaves fall quickly and the fall color show is short.
